## Handling stubbed sections

The user invoked this skill expecting org conventions. If the matching
reference is a stub, **do not improvise an org standard** — that risks
laundering a one-off decision into apparent policy. Instead:

1. Tell the user the section is not yet documented.
2. Look for a de facto convention in the current repo or in sibling
   projects the user has open. If found, propose it and ask whether to
   adopt it as the standard.
3. If no convention exists, offer a recommendation based on general
   engineering judgment, label it clearly as a suggestion (not policy),
   and offer to write it up into the stub once the user decides.

## When NOT to invoke

- General programming or library tutorials — use language- or library-
  specific skills (`mcp-knowledge`, `ag-ui-knowledge`, `rust-toasty`,
  `conventional-commits`) or upstream docs.
- Debugging business logic.
- Reviewing changes that do not touch tooling, project layout, or the
  architectural seams covered in `references/`.
